## VWAP

VWAP, or Volume-Weighted Average Price, is a trading benchmark that calculates the average price of an asset over a specific period, weighted by the trading volume. It is widely used by institutional investors to assess whether they have achieved a good execution price relative to the market average.

By comparing their trade price to the VWAP, traders can determine if they were able to buy or sell effectively. VWAP is also used as a tool for algorithmic execution, where the goal is to execute a large order such that the average fill price is as close to the VWAP as possible.

It helps in minimizing market impact by ensuring that trading activity is distributed proportionally to the market's natural volume profile. It is a critical metric for evaluating trading performance and efficiency.
